Copper History & Copper Jewelry Facts

Copper is the most ancient of metals. This glossy, orange-red element was fashioned into swords, utensils, vases, tools, and, of course, jewelry by Middle Eastern artisans in the 5th and 6th millennia B.C. It didn’t take long before ancient artisans started creating solid copper beads for ornamental purposes.

In addition to being a useful metal, Copper kills or hinders the growth of bacteria and other microbes. According to the “Edwin Smith Papyrus,” one of the oldest texts ever unearthed, Copper was used to sanitize chest wounds and drinking water. This super ancient text was estimated to have been written between 2600 B.C. and 2200 B.C.

For thousands of years, folklore has said that wearing a copper bracelet can help with arthritis. You might still be able to locate affordable copper bracelets on pharmacy counters now.

How does copper, on the other hand, function in a medical sense? According to copper lore, small amounts of Copper rub off the skin and are absorbed by the body. Copper, they claim, helps restore joint cartilage lost due to arthritis, helping to heal the disease and relieve pain.

Why Was Copper Used in Jewelry?

Copper is popular in jewelry-making because it is simple to work with and malleable. Copper utensils and solid copper beads were already in use in several parts of the world by the eighth century. This is a lovely jewelry metal that is very versatile and simple to shape and stamp.

Copper is aesthetically pleasing because of its natural orange earth tone. It’s also adaptable because it’s simple to shape, imprint, and engrave. Cuffs, pendants, and rings are all popular copper jewelry pieces. Copper is frequently coupled with leather or other metals such as sterling silver or gold to emphasize its vintage appearance. Earring with precious jewels in earth tones like red, blue, and green look very good with solid copper.

How Durable is Pure Copper?

Copper is rugged in its purest form but not robust enough to be used as jewelry. To make Copper stronger, it is combined with other metals such as tin and zinc. Brass and bronze are two common copper alloys. Copper, as an alloy, is incredibly robust and can withstand daily wear for an extended period. Copper is a beautiful contender for usage as a jewelry metal because of its durability – a good example of this would be solid copper beads. Copper does not rust and instead develops a natural green patina over time. This is due to Copper’s oxidation, which causes a chemical change that makes the metal green.

How Do You Keep Copper Jewelry Clean?

Copper jewelry should be cleaned regularly to maintain its glossiness and warm tone. Warm water and soap should be used to clean copper jewelry. You can also clean the grime away using a soft-bristled brush.

You can use an acidic ingredient like lemon or vinegar to polish copper jewelry to keep it from tarnishing. Soak the jewelry for up to 20 minutes in the acidic liquid before washing it off. You could also wonder if copper jewelry can be worn in the shower and if it can get wet. Absolutely! The warm water will aid in the cleaning of your copper jewelry.
